The Sociology of Emotions
Turner, Jonathan H. (University of California, Riverside)
This book reviews the theoretical and empirical work in the sociology of emotions, with appendices on relevant psychological theories as they intersect with sociological theories. The theories are grouped into several basic approaches: cultural, dramaturgical, interaction ritual, symbolic interactionist, exchange, structural, and biological.
